Exploring the Fundamental Role and Evolution of Oil Separation Solutions in Optimizing Operational Efficiency and Product Purity

Oil separators have emerged as indispensable components across diverse process industries, serving to extract hydrocarbons, emulsified oils, and particulate contaminants from fluid streams. In an environment where environmental regulations are intensifying and operational efficiency dictates profitability, these separation solutions play a pivotal role in safeguarding downstream equipment, improving product quality, and ensuring compliance with discharge limits. From treatment facilities managing industrial effluents to modular installations in manufacturing plants, the evolution of oil separator technologies underscores a sector-wide commitment to enhanced performance and reduced operating costs.

Initially focused on gravity-based settling chambers, the market has progressively embraced centrifugal and advanced coalescing mechanisms that accelerate separation kinetics and achieve higher purity levels. Moreover, the integration of automation and real-time monitoring has transformed previously manual processes into digitally overseen operations, enabling predictive maintenance and optimizing resource utilization. As sustainability and energy conservation become increasingly central to corporate strategies, the demand for separators that minimize water usage, support recycling initiatives, and lower energy consumption continues to grow.

Consequently, stakeholders are prioritizing solutions that not only meet stringent environmental standards but also deliver measurable improvements in throughput and reliability. With market participants adopting an ever-widening array of technologies and designs, understanding the foundational principles and developmental milestones of oil separation systems is essential for professionals seeking to navigate this dynamic landscape.

Identifying the Pivotal Technological and Regulatory Transformations Redefining the Oil Separator Market’s Competitive Landscape

Over the past decade, technological breakthroughs and regulatory reforms have converged to reshape the oil separator landscape, driving a transition from traditional configurations toward smarter, more adaptive systems. The widespread adoption of centrifugal separators has been propelled by their compact footprint and rapid separation cycles, replacing gravity-driven units in high-throughput applications. Concurrently, advances in coalescing media and membrane materials have extended the operational window of gravity-based technologies, enabling higher removal efficiencies and reduced maintenance intervals.

Furthermore, digitalization has introduced real-time diagnostics and remote control capabilities, allowing operators to detect performance deviations and initiate corrective actions before disruptions occur. This shift toward Industry 4.0 paradigms has been complemented by the introduction of modular, plug-and-play designs that accelerate installation timelines and reduce capital expenditure risks. Regulatory agencies, responding to growing environmental concerns, have tightened discharge criteria and incentivized the adoption of energy-efficient equipment, thereby elevating standards across North America, Europe, and parts of Asia-Pacific.

As a result, manufacturers are investing heavily in research collaborations and strategic partnerships to integrate Internet of Things (IoT) connectivity, machine learning algorithms, and sustainable materials into their next-generation separators. Looking ahead, emerging trends such as electrification of drives, hybrid separation mechanisms, and circular economy principles will further redefine competitive dynamics and open new avenues for differentiation.

Assessing the Far-Reaching Consequences of 2025 U.S. Tariff Revisions on Oil Separator Supply Chains and Cost Structures

In early 2025, the United States implemented revised tariff measures targeting key components and imported oil separation equipment, including sections of steel, aluminum, and specialized polymers. These policy adjustments, driven by broader trade negotiations and domestic protection objectives, have introduced cost pressures throughout global supply chains. Manufacturers reliant on overseas fabricators for separator housings, internals, and auxiliary systems have encountered higher landed costs, prompting a reassessment of procurement strategies and vendor portfolios.

Consequently, project planners and procurement teams are facing challenging decisions regarding supplier diversification, nearshoring, and inventory planning to mitigate potential price volatility. The pass-through effect has been particularly pronounced for custom-engineered systems, where specialized materials incur elevated duties, thereby pushing end users to evaluate alternative configurations or incorporate domestic fabrication partners. In parallel, companies have accelerated efforts to localize critical production stages, leveraging regional manufacturing hubs in Mexico and Canada to preserve tariff advantages under existing trade agreements.

Moreover, midstream and downstream facilities have responded by prioritizing cost-effective retrofits and upgrades over greenfield investments. This trend has catalyzed a shift toward modular, pre-engineered separator packages that can be quickly deployed and configured with minimal site modifications. As the industry adapts to this new tariff regime, agility in supply chain management and strategic sourcing will remain paramount for maintaining competitive cost structures and project timelines.

Unveiling Key Market Segmentation Insights Across Product Types End User Applications Capacity Levels Technologies Distribution Channels and Installation Types

Market segmentation reveals a diverse array of product types, end user applications, capacity requirements, technological approaches, distribution channels, and installation configurations. Centrifugal separators dominate applications demanding rapid phase separation and high throughput, whereas gravity-based systems maintain a strong foothold in low-maintenance, cost-sensitive contexts. Commercial users such as hotels and restaurants typically favor compact, gravity-driven units for grease interception, while industrial players in chemical, food processing, and pharmaceutical sectors demand heavy-duty separators capable of handling viscous streams and stringent purity standards.

Within municipal operations, wastewater management plants incorporate large-scale separators to meet regulated effluent quality targets, and water treatment facilities integrate coalescing and oil removal units to safeguard downstream membranes. On the residential front, small- to medium-capacity separators serve multi-family complexes and single-family dwellings, ensuring compliance with building codes and reducing sewer maintenance costs. Capacity tiers range from small units processing below five hundred liters per hour to large modules exceeding ten thousand liters per hour, allowing end users to align equipment sizing with process demands and available footprint constraints.

Technological distinctions between automatic and manual separators influence operational convenience and energy consumption, with fully automatic models offering unattended operation and programmable cycles. Direct sales networks, distributors, and online platforms provide multiple procurement avenues, each catering to distinct customer preferences for after-sales support and lead-time flexibility. Finally, integrated separator installations embedded within larger treatment systems contrast with standalone units engineered for plug-and-play deployment, offering end users the choice between turnkey integration and field-installable solutions.

Analyzing Geographic Drivers and Market Dynamics Across the Americas Europe Middle East Africa and Asia Pacific Oil Separation Sectors

Regional disparities in market dynamics are shaped by infrastructure maturity, regulatory landscapes, and end user priorities. In the Americas, stringent environmental regulations in the United States and Canada drive investment in high-performance separators, while Latin American markets are characterized by growth in petrochemical and food processing industries. These factors combine to create a mosaic of demand drivers, with established operators in North America seeking advanced automation and emerging economies in South America focusing on cost-effective solutions and scalability.

Across Europe, Middle East, and Africa, regulatory frameworks differ significantly. European Union directives emphasize zero discharge and circular economy protocols, prompting adoption of separators with water recycling capabilities. In contrast, Middle Eastern oil and gas facilities prioritize robust corrosion-resistant designs, and Africa’s evolving municipal infrastructure spurs demand for affordable, easy-to-maintain units. The interplay of multilateral trade agreements and regional incentive programs further influences capital allocation and technology adoption.

Asia-Pacific exhibits rapid urbanization and industrial expansion, led by China and India’s ambitious infrastructure projects. Consequently, demand for separators in wastewater treatment, food processing, and manufacturing sectors is surging. Southeast Asian nations are increasingly integrating automatic separator units to address space constraints and labor shortages, while Australia’s stringent water quality standards foster adoption of the latest coalescing and membrane-based technologies. Together, these regional profiles highlight the need for adaptable business strategies that acknowledge local conditions, regulatory regimes, and end user expectations.
